Book Description

038794334X 978-0387943343 May 1994
The Dynamics program and handbook allows the reader to explore nonlinear dynamics and chaos by the use of illustrated graphics. It is suitable for research and educational needs. This new edition allows the program to run 3 times faster on the processes that are time consuming. Other major changes include: There will be an add-your-own equation facility. This means it will be unnecessary to have a compiler. PD and Lyanpunov exponents and Newton method for finding periodic orbits can all be carried out numerically without adding specific code for partial derivatives. The program will support color postscript. New menu system in which the user is prompted by options when a command is chosen. This means that the program is much easier to learn and to remember in comparison to current version. Mouse support is added. The program will be able to use the expanded memory available on modern PC's. This means pictures will be higher resolution. Manual for software that makes it possible to do numerical experiments with dynamical systems and study chaotic behavior.

As for year 2011, comments are as follows:

1. Software was written over 10 years ago, and general "look and feel" is a bit outdated. Menu structure a bit not intuitive

2. Book comes with diskette that contains program of Dynamics system. The version I got with book is for Windows 95. Don't even TRY to run this software on Windows XP or later. Download the newest version from author's web page

[...]

This version works perfectly on Windows XP and Windows 7 (I tested on both). This new version comes with new features and extended manual.

Highly recomended for everybody who wants to make "experimental mathematics". Warning: you must know something about dynamical systems and chaos to use this book. This is not a textbook
